In terms of task response, it is essential that the response fully addresses all parts of the task to achieve a high score. The essay clearly states an opinion and provides some examples. To improve, ensure that the response is more comprehensive and examples are consistently relevant and detailed. Aim to expand the discussion to fully cover the advantages and disadvantages mentioned.
coherence cohesion
Regarding coherence and cohesion, while there is a logical sequence of information, the transitions between ideas could be smoother. Use a range of cohesive devices to connect ideas and paragraphs more effectively. Additionally, work on paragraph structure to ensure that each paragraph has a clear main idea supported by specific examples or explanations. This will enhance the logical structure of your essay.

To get an excellent score in the IELTS Task 2 writing section, one of the easiest and most effective tips is structuring your writing in the most solid format. A great argument essay structure may be divided to four paragraphs, in which comprises of four sentences (excluding the conclusion paragraph, which comprises of three sentences).

For we to consider an essay structure a great one, it should be looking like this:

  • Paragraph 1 - Introduction
    • Sentence 1 - Background statement
    • Sentence 2 - Detailed background statement
    • Sentence 3 - Thesis
    • Sentence 4 - Outline sentence
  • Paragraph 2 - First supporting paragraph
    • Sentence 1 - Topic sentence
    • Sentence 2 - Example
    • Sentence 3 - Discussion
    • Sentence 4 - Conclusion
  • Paragraph 3 - Second supporting paragraph
    • Sentence 1 - Topic sentence
    • Sentence 2 - Example
    • Sentence 3 - Discussion
    • Sentence 4 - Conclusion
  • Paragraph 4 - Conclusion
    • Sentence 1 - Summary
    • Sentence 2 - Restatement of thesis
    • Sentence 3 - Prediction or recommendation

Our recommended essay structure above comprises of fifteen (15) sentences, which will make your essay approximately 250 to 275 words.
